FAQs about the Jungfraujoch Railway Station
1. **How long is the train journey to Jungfraujoch?**
The train journey from Interlaken to Jungfraujoch takes approximately 2 hours. The route includes stops at Kleine Scheidegg and Eigerwand, with stunning views of the Eiger mountain along the way.
2. **What are the attractions at Jungfraujoch?**
At Jungfraujoch, visitors can explore the ice palace, which features intricate ice sculptures and ice tunnels. There are also several hiking trails offering the opportunity to experience the beauty of the surrounding landscape.
3. **Are there any restaurants at Jungfraujoch?**
Yes, there are restaurants and cafes at the station where visitors can enjoy a meal with a view of the Alps.
4. **What is the best time of year to visit Jungfraujoch?**
The best time to visit Jungfraujoch is during the summer months, from June to September, when the weather is relatively mild and the hiking trails are accessible.
5. **Is it possible to visit Jungfraujoch in a day trip?**
Yes, it is possible to visit Jungfraujoch on a day trip from cities such as Interlaken and Grindelwald. Trains run regularly to and from the station, allowing for a full day of exploration.
